Petrol prices in Northern Ireland have dropped to 124.2p per litre, the lowest since 2021 and the lowest in real terms since 2002, driven by falling global crude oil prices and a freeze on fuel duty since 2022.
Diesel remains steady at 131.9p per litre.
Prices have declined from record highs in 2022 following the Russian invasion of Ukraine, with ongoing variations across regions and retailers.
The fuel duty is set to increase to 57.95p per litre in September.
Consumers are encouraged to use price checker tools to find the best local rates.
